break;
case "exit user":
super.setConnected(false);
break;
case "add movie":
Pelicula peliculaAgregar = new Pelicula();
peliculaAgregar.setNombre(objeto.get("nombre"));
peliculaAgregar.setCalificacion(Integer.parseInt(objeto.get("calificacion")));
switch(objeto.get("genero")){
case "terror":
peliculaAgregar.setGenero(Genero.Terror);
break;
case "thriller":
peliculaAgregar.setGenero(Genero.Thriller);
break;
case "comedia":
peliculaAgregar.setGenero(Genero.Comedia);
break;
default:
System.out.println("Genero no existente");
}
ManejadorPelicula.getInstancia().agregarPelicula(peliculaAgregar);
break;
case "add advert":
Anuncio anuncioAgregar=new Anuncio();
anuncioAgregar.setNombre(objeto.get("nombre"));
anuncioAgregar.setSegundos(Integer.parseInt(objeto.get("segundos")));
anuncioAgregar.setPatrocinador(objeto.get("patrocinador"));
String down=objeto.get("down");
String arbol[] = down.split(",");
Pelicula pelicula = ManejadorPelicula.getInstancia().buscarPelicula(arbol[0]);
if(arbol.length==1)
pelicula.getListaAnuncio().add(anuncioAgregar);
else{
Anuncio anuncioR =ManejadorPelicula.getInstancia().buscarDentroDePeli(pelicula, arbol[1]);
for(int posicion=2;posicion<arbol.length;posicion++){
anuncioR = ManejadorPelicula.getInstancia().buscarDentroDeCorto(anuncioR, arbol[posicion]);